Dr. Elizabeth (Liz) Dylke is a Senior Lecturer in the Discipline of Physiotherapy at the University of Sydney. She completed her undergraduate degree at the University of British Columbia, Canada in Human Kinetics, before undertaking her Masters of Physiotherapy at the University of Sydney. She completed her Ph.D. in 2013, with a focus on the diagnosis of upper limb lymphoedema. Since then, Dr. Dylke’s focus has continued to be on understanding and improving the assessment and measurement of lymphoedema, in the upper limb, breast, and lower limb. Dr. Dylke also has a passion for demystifying the scientific process for those who are new to research. Along with supervising research students, she writes a regular column for the Australasian Lymphology Association (ALA) called “Scientifically Speaking”. Dr. Dylke is currently also the Vice President of the ALA as well as the editor of the Lymph Exchange, their publication. Dr. Dylke is passionate about lymphoedema research, including supporting new researchers and clinically driven projects.
